Gaming Model by Farbror Fartyg

This is the first piece I've finished for a naval battle table top battle game I'm creating. I guess a pretty accurate description of the model would be "17th century East India Man". The flags are removable, so you don't have to play as Holland if you don't want to ... Two of the sails are also removable. That way you can swap the whole ones for tattered ones, should you sustain serious damage to the rig.

The model is made out of balsa wood, paper and spare gubbins such as aluminium mesh and sewing pins.
